[Feature Freeze Exception]

Now that dpkg-deb defaults to compressing with zstd, python-debian can
no longer decompress the compressed data into the binary package archive
[1].

The proposed change, created as an MP at [2], introduces zstd support to
python-debian 0.1.39 by adding a dependency to zstd to the package and
by extending the python-debian xz support for python < 3.3, where xz was
still not supported by tarfile, to also support the zstd compression.

It is also important to note that, for python-debian 0.1.40, the
relevant (here patched) code was re-worked (python < 3.3 support was
dropped) and this proposed patch, along with the relevant proposed unit
test, will need to be re-written. This re-writing effort is already an
ongoing work proposed upstream in [3].

Once [3] is merged, this patch can be dropped and python-debian can be
sync'd from upstream again. If there is a need to merge python-debian
before [3] is accepted and released upstream, the next version of
python-debian will need to drop the proposed patch and apply [3]
instead, for the reasons listed above.

While python-debian is not completely broken without this FFe patch,
some of its features will not work properly on Ubuntu packages now they
are compressed with zstd. For instance, any packages or scripts that try
to use python-debian for extracting data from deb packages will no
longer work. Namely, dh-cmake FTBFS when trying to decompress a deb
package during its unit test run step [4].
